HG Gothic fonts are frequently pre-installed on operating systems (like Windows) or with software suites (like Microsoft Office) to support Japanese typography. If you already own these programs, you likely have a legitimate license to use the font locally. Personal vs. Commercial Use
Noto Sans JP is the gold standard for free, open-source Japanese typography. Developed by Google to eliminate "tofu" (missing character blocks), it features an incredibly deep character library.

M+ Fonts is a highly acclaimed open-source Japanese typography project optimized for user interfaces and graphic design.
